Home
last modified time | relevance | path

Searched refs:k_mem_page_frames (Results 1 – 5 of 5) sorted by relevance

/Zephyr-latest/subsys/demand_paging/eviction/
Dnru.c58 last_pf_idx = (last_pf_idx + 1) % ARRAY_SIZE(k_mem_page_frames); in k_mem_paging_eviction_select()
61 pf = &k_mem_page_frames[pf_idx]; in k_mem_paging_eviction_select()
62 pf_idx = (pf_idx + 1) % ARRAY_SIZE(k_mem_page_frames); in k_mem_paging_eviction_select()
100 last_pf_idx = last_pf - k_mem_page_frames; in k_mem_paging_eviction_select()
Dlru.c72 return (pf - k_mem_page_frames) + 1; in pf_to_idx()
77 return &k_mem_page_frames[idx - 1]; in idx_to_pf()
/Zephyr-latest/kernel/include/
Dmmu.h261 extern struct k_mem_page_frame k_mem_page_frames[K_MEM_NUM_PAGE_FRAMES];
265 return (uintptr_t)((pf - k_mem_page_frames) * CONFIG_MMU_PAGE_SIZE) + in k_mem_page_frame_to_phys()
289 return &k_mem_page_frames[(phys - K_MEM_PHYS_RAM_START) / in k_mem_phys_to_page_frame()
320 for ((_phys) = K_MEM_PHYS_RAM_START, (_pageframe) = k_mem_page_frames; \
/Zephyr-latest/kernel/
Dmmu.c54 struct k_mem_page_frame k_mem_page_frames[K_MEM_NUM_PAGE_FRAMES]; variable
117 struct k_mem_page_frame *pf = &k_mem_page_frames[i]; in k_mem_page_frames_dump()
/Zephyr-latest/arch/xtensa/core/
Dptables.c361 k_mem_page_frame_set(&k_mem_page_frames[idx], K_MEM_PAGE_FRAME_RESERVED); in arch_reserved_pages_update()